Ingredients for Detox Cabbage Soup

Here’s everything you’ll need – and yes, I’ve learned the hard way that prepping ingredients first makes this soup come together in a flash:

  • 1 tbsp coconut oil or ghee – my favorite healthy fats (but use whatever you’ve got!)
  • 1/2 small cabbage, sliced thin – about 4 packed cups (trust me, measure after slicing)
  • 3 celery stalks, chopped – leaves and all for extra flavor
  • 1/2 tsp salt – start here, you can always add more later
  • 2 garlic cloves, minced – or 1 if you’re garlic-shy
  • 1/2-1 tsp fresh ginger, grated – adjust to your tastebuds’ spice tolerance
  • 2 1/2 cups good broth – bone broth for extra protein or veggie broth works too
  • 1 cup cooked chicken – shredded (or whatever protein’s in your fridge)
  • Fresh cilantro – for that bright pop at the end

How to Make Detox Cabbage Soup

Okay, let’s get cooking! This detox cabbage soup comes together faster than you can say “I need a reset.” Here’s exactly how I do it:

  1. Heat your fat: Melt coconut oil or ghee in your soup pot over medium-high heat. You’ll know it’s ready when a tiny piece of cabbage sizzles immediately.
  2. Sauté the veggies: Toss in your sliced cabbage, chopped celery, and that 1/2 tsp salt. Stir every minute for 3-4 minutes – you want them just softened, not mushy. (This is when my kitchen starts smelling amazing!)
  3. Add the flavor boosters: Garlic and ginger go in now! Stir constantly for about 1 minute until fragrant – don’t let the garlic burn or it’ll taste bitter.
  4. Simmer it all together: Pour in your broth and add the chicken. Let it bubble gently for 5-7 minutes until the cabbage reaches your perfect tenderness (I like mine with a tiny crunch still).
  5. Finish with freshness: Right before serving, tear some cilantro over each bowl. The bright green makes it look fancy too!

That’s it! From chopping to serving, this detox cabbage soup takes less time than waiting for delivery.

Pro Tips for Perfect Detox Cabbage Soup

After making this soup weekly for years, here are my hard-earned secrets:

  • Don’t overcook the cabbage – it turns sulfurous if boiled too long. Taste at 5 minutes!
  • No fresh ginger? Use 1/4 tsp ground ginger instead (but fresh is WAY better).
  • Broth too salty? Toss in a peeled potato wedge while simmering – it absorbs excess salt.

Ingredient Notes & Substitutions

The beauty of this detox cabbage soup? It’s practically impossible to mess up! Here’s how to tweak it based on what’s in your kitchen:

  • Protein swaps: Rotisserie chicken works great, but I’ve used shrimp, ground turkey, even chickpeas when going meatless. Just adjust cooking time accordingly.
  • Broth options: Homemade bone broth adds collagen benefits, but boxed veggie broth works in a pinch. Just check the sodium content first!
  • Ginger adjustments: Start with 1/2 tsp if you’re sensitive to spice – you can always add more later. Fresh ginger keeps its zing best when grated right before using.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Here’s the deal with leftovers – this detox cabbage soup tastes even better the next day, but you’ll want to store it right. I always use glass containers with tight lids (those plastic ones make everything taste weird). It’ll keep for 2 days max in the fridge – cabbage gets funky fast!

When reheating, go low and slow on the stovetop. Microwaving can make the cabbage mushy. Just warm it gently until steaming – about 3-4 minutes while stirring. If it seems too thick? Splash in a little broth or water to bring it back to life.
